logo

Output 624f555a4f1c50e685c520af193231efa6e4d82deafa8f8f513a42ca6ac0e4ef:1

value
954865085
script pubkey
OP_0 OP_PUSHBYTES_20 8d7ea4ff4c51420dcc458766fb5abf476763d821
address
bc1q34l2fl6v29pqmnz9san0kk4lgank8kppuh52tz
transaction
624f555a4f1c50e685c520af193231efa6e4d82deafa8f8f513a42ca6ac0e4ef